At Motive, the Integrated Campaigns team is responsible for driving pipeline growth across new business and current customers. We put the user first—ensuring we stay true to our core value proposition and delivering the right message at the right moment. We are looking for a motivated and analytical marketer to support creative and high-impact campaigns targeting our new business accounts. This role is crucial for executing campaigns that generate new pipeline and accelerate existing opportunities.
As a Campaign Specialist, you'll be responsible for a blend of campaign coordination, sales enablement, and operational excellence. You’ll work closely with sales, operations, and product marketing to ensure the right message reaches the right audience at the right time.You'll work cross-functionally with sales, operations, product marketing, and other key stakeholders to ensure alignment and impact. You will be asked to reliably execute projects and responsibilities of significant complexity. You’ll bring both structure and creativity to Motive–owning administrative processes, supporting sales outreach, and helping translate marketing programs into actionable sales plays that drive measurable pipeline impact.
What You'll Do:- Support campaign execution: Help develop and launch integrated campaigns across digital, email, direct mail, and events that drive demand across mid-market and commercial segments.
- Align with sales and BDR teams: Partner with BDRs and AEs to execute sales-aligned campaigns and cadences, ensuring marketing and sales messaging is integrated and consistent.
- Manage sales enablement resources: Maintain 1-pagers, battle cards, campaign playbooks, and content libraries in tools like Seismic, ensuring assets are current and easily accessible.
- Own campaign and sales calendars: Manage the marketing calendar, daily “hustle” and direct-mail schedules, sales cadence timelines, and recurring enablement sessions.
- Conduct market and account research: Identify new outreach opportunities, surface competitive insights, and develop timely “reasons to reach out” based on market signals and events.
- Track performance and insights: Monitor key campaign metrics (leads, MQLs, SQOs, pipeline generated) and provide input to help the team prioritize efforts and improve performance.
- Support administrative and operational processes: Maintain campaign records in CRM and marketing automation platforms, assist with list building, campaign setup, and reporting dashboards.
- Collaborate cross-functionally: Work with product marketing, design, RevOps, and sales teams to ensure alignment, asset readiness, and a seamless campaign handoff process.
- Enable the sales team: Support campaign rollout to BDRs and AEs through enablement sessions, providing context, messaging, and content updates to ensure sales adoption.
- Identify and resolve campaign issues independently: Troubleshoot executional roadblocks and maintain proactive communication with stakeholders to ensure campaign success
- 2–3 years of experience in B2B marketing, campaign coordination, sales or demand generation, preferably within a technology or SaaS environment.
- Strong organizational and project management skills—comfortable managing multiple priorities, deadlines, and stakeholders.
- Proven ability to partner with sales and BDR teams and support enablement activities such as cadence creation, sales resources, and campaign launches.
- Understanding of buyer personas, user journeys, and sales processes—with a curiosity to learn what drives conversion at each stage.
- Analytical mindset with the ability to interpret campaign performance metrics and communicate insights to the broader team.
- Proficiency in marketing tools such as Salesforce, Asana, Marketo and Salesloft (or similar CRM/marketing automation systems).
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ills; ability to adapt tone and messaging across marketing and sales audiences.
- Collaborative team player who’s eager to learn, experiment, and continuously improve.
- Bachelor’s degree in Marketing, Communications, Business, or a related field (or equivalent work experience).
- Bonus: Experience with content management systems, microsite launches, and campaign reporting dashboards is a plus
